WebDec 21, 2024 · Yes. QCDs are capped at $100,000 per person, per year. For a married couple where each spouse has their own IRA, each spouse can contribute up to $100,000 from their own account so long as they are both older than 70½. So, if you are married, each spouse can contribute up to $100,000 from their own IRAs for a big donation of $200,000.
